Solutions Architect

As a Solutions Architect, you will help engineering organizations adopt AI-native software development by rolling out Cursor, configuring environments, designing workflows, and running enablement sessions. You will also expand Cursor across organizations, build trusted technical partnerships, and drive real customer outcomes.

About the role

What You’ll Do

Help Engineering Teams Adopt AI-Native Development

  • Roll out Cursor across strategic engineering organizations.
  • Configure environments, design workflows, and run hands-on enablement sessions.
  • Help developers integrate Cursor into real production workflows — not isolated demos.
  • Drive fast time-to-value and durable adoption across teams.
  • Identify workflow friction and solve problems quickly.

Expand Cursor Across the Organization

  • Identify where Cursor should expand next inside the customer environment.
  • Help engineering organizations evolve from isolated usage to company-wide adoption.
  • Design rollout strategies for new workflows, teams, and platform groups.
  • Partner with customers to operationalize AI-assisted development at scale.
  • Work closely with Account Executives during major expansion moments.

Become a Trusted Technical Partner

  • Build deep relationships with developers, platform teams, engineering leadership, and executive stakeholders.
  • Lead architecture reviews, technical working sessions, and strategic planning discussions.
  • Advise customers on developer productivity, workflow design, governance, and AI adoption strategy.
  • Coordinate across Sales, Product, Engineering, and Customer Success to unblock customer progress.
  • Help organizations navigate workflow and operational change as AI-native development evolves.

Drive Real Customer Outcomes

  • Help customers translate adoption into measurable engineering impact.
  • Connect Cursor usage to outcomes like faster iteration cycles, improved developer productivity, workflow efficiency, and engineering quality.
  • Help customers communicate the value of Cursor internally and build momentum for broader adoption.
  • Turn successful deployments into repeatable workflow patterns across the organization.

Help Make Cursor Indispensable

  • Deepen workflow adoption and long-term product stickiness.
  • Monitor competitive risk and help customers standardize on Cursor over time.
  • Support recovery plans when adoption slows or competing tools gain traction.
  • Help customers build workflows they can’t imagine operating without.

Shape the Future of the Product

  • Bring structured feedback from strategic customers into Product and Engineering.
  • Identify emerging workflow patterns, friction points, and enterprise requirements.
  • Help shape new capabilities through lighthouse customers and design partnerships.
  • Turn successful customer workflows into reusable playbooks and reference patterns.

You’ll might be a fit if

  • Strong technical background in software engineering, infrastructure, DevOps, platform engineering, or developer tooling.
  • Experience in customer-facing technical roles such as Solution Architect, Solutions Engineer, Forward Deployed Engineer, Technical Account Manager, Enterprise Architect, or similar.
  • Ability to work hands-on with engineering teams while also operating strategically with technical leadership.
  • Strong understanding of developer workflows, SDLC tooling, integrations, CI/CD systems, governance, and enterprise engineering environments.
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to explain complex technical concepts clearly across both technical and executive audiences.
  • Strong instincts around workflow design, adoption strategy, and driving workflow change across engineering teams.
  • High ownership, strong execution skills, and comfort operating in fast-moving environments with ambiguity.
  • Passion for developer tooling and strong conviction around how AI will reshape software engineering.
